Concrete edging services involve installing durable, clean, and defined borders around garden beds, lawns, walkways, or driveways. These borders are typically made from poured or precast concrete, shaped to create a neat separation between different landscape elements. The process often includes excavating a narrow trench, setting the concrete edge in place, and smoothing or shaping it to match the desired profile. This service helps homeowners achieve a polished look for their outdoor spaces while providing a sturdy barrier that prevents soil, mulch, or gravel from spilling into adjacent areas.

One common problem that concrete edging addresses is the need to contain loose materials like mulch, gravel, or soil, preventing them from spreading into lawns or walkways over time. It also helps define planting areas, making gardens easier to maintain and mow around. Additionally, concrete edging can serve as a barrier to keep grass from encroaching into flower beds or vegetable gardens, reducing ongoing trimming and cleanup. For properties experiencing erosion or shifting soil, a well-installed concrete border can provide stability and prevent landscape features from settling unevenly or becoming uneven.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Edging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Newburgh,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or concrete edging repairs or touch-ups,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ed. Fewer projects reach into higher pricing tiers.

Standard Installations - Installing new concrete edging for a standard-sized landscape us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Most projects in this category are completed within this range, with larger or more complex jobs potentially exceeding $3,000.

Custom Designs - Custom or decorative concrete edging with intricate patterns or finishes can range from $2,500 to $5,000 or more. Such projects are less common and often involve additional labor and materials, pushing costs higher.

Full Replacement - Replacing existing concrete edging entirely can cost between $3,000 and $7,000+, depending on the length and complexity. Larger, more involved projects tend to fall into the higher end of this spectrum, while smaller replacements are usually more affordable.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ete edging used for? Concrete edging is commonly used to define garden beds, create clean lawn borders, and prevent soil erosion around landscaping features.

Can concrete edging be customized to match my landscape? Yes, local contractors often offer various shapes, finishes, and colors to complement different landscape designs.

Is concrete edging suitable for different soil types? Concrete edging can be installed in a variety of soil conditions, with professional installation ensuring stability and durability.

How long does concrete edging typically last? When properly installed, concrete edging can provide long-lasting borders that resist weather and wear over time.

What are some common styles of concrete edging available? Common styles include straight, curved, and decorative patterns, allowing for customization based on individual landscape preferences.
